When it comes to expressing one's sexual needs and desires in a relationship, many people feel that they are being vulnerable, and therefore, fearful of rejection or criticism from their partner.
There are strategies that individuals can employ to navigate this emotional space and communicate effectively about their needs without compromising their self-esteem or jeopardizing the connection with their partner. Here is how individuals can approach discussions around sex, intimacy, and boundaries while remaining true to themselves.
Individuals should be aware of their own physical and psychological limitations, such as body image issues, past traumas, or anxieties that may affect their ability to communicate openly. Being honest and transparent about these factors helps partners understand the root of any hesitancy and provides an opportunity for empathy and understanding. It also allows them to create a safe space where both parties can express themselves freely without judgment.
Individuals should focus on finding common ground between their preferences and those of their partner, rather than insisting on their specific wants or demands. This involves active listening, asking questions, and exploring alternatives that work for everyone involved. By focusing on mutual satisfaction, individuals can build trust and respect within the relationship, leading to stronger connections and greater fulfillment overall.
Individuals need to practice self-advocacy by setting clear boundaries and stating their desires clearly and confidently. This means avoiding passive aggression or coyness when it comes to communication, which can easily lead to misunderstandings or resentment. Instead, use direct language that conveys what one needs in a way that feels empowered and assertive.
Saying "I would love it if we could try something new" instead of "Do you mind trying something different?" is more likely to get results.
Individuals need to remember that sexual expression is not a one-size-fits-all experience. Each person has unique needs, preferences, and fantasies, and it's important to honor these differences while still being respectful of the other person's feelings and comfort levels. Communicating effectively around sex requires compassion, compromise, and creativity - all things that take time and effort to cultivate in any relationship.
With patience and openness, individuals can navigate this emotional terrain together towards greater intimacy and satisfaction.
